Assertion: Id distance between the parallel plates of a capacitor is halved, then its capacitance is doubled.
Reason: The capacitance depends on the introduced dielectric.

A

If both assertion and reason are ture and reason is the correct explanation of assertion.

B

If both assertin and reason are ture but reason is not the correct explanation of assertion .

C

If assertion is true but reason is false.

D

If both assertion and reason are false.

Text Solution

Verified by Experts

The correct Answer is:
B

The capacitance of a parallel plates capacitor is given by `C = (epsi_(0)A)/(d)` .
Where A is area of each plate, d is the distance between plantes,
`therefore " "(C_(1))/(C_(2)) = ((epsi_(0)A)/(d))/((epsi_(0)A)/(d//2)) = (1)/(2) therefore C_(2) = 2 C_(1)`
where dielectric of dielectric constant k is introduced in between the plates then the capacitance `C = ( k epsi_(0)A)/(d)` i.e., `C prop K` .
Capacitacne C depends on introduced dielectric .
